Accident Report Detail
Accident: 170868301 - Concrete Worker Sustains Fracture When Struck In Chest
Inspection | Open Date | SIC | Establishment Name |
---|---|---|---|
125830604 | 09/06/2005 | 1771 | Sorenson Concrete |
On August 31, 2005, Employee #1 was working as a concrete or terrazzo finisher for Sorenson Concrete. He was disconnecting a surge chamber attached to a concrete pump truck, when the chamber hit him in the chest. He sustained a fractured sternum and a torn ventricle. He was taken immediately to Enloe Medical Center in Chico, CA, where he was hospitalized seven days for his injuries.
